"World Wide Straw Foundation Project"(2008 - )




WWSF

one straw can change your life (!?)

"The project is to pormote the idea of playing the straw, and the original straws, which was designed by myselft and manufactured by a straw company in Japan.

In 2008, 1000 straws, the first model, was produced and as I started to give them to people I also asked them for donation to reproduce more straws. In 2010, out of the donation from the people I met in Canada, Austria, Netherlands, and Japan, I was able to make the second model and ordered 2000 more straws. "
